You will find in our churches that we are making an effort to put in prayer stations, where candles can be lit, or a prayer can be written and hung on a prayer tree or put on a prayer board. These activities can really help when we have something we want to say thanks for, and for those times we want to ask for some help. Often, we want to do something physical even if we cannot do something directly to help – so please do look out for them.
